A local hawker stall known for traditional min jiang kueh—soft pancakes with assorted fillings such as red bean, peanut, and yam paste. Expect a casual setting with outdoor seating and a simple display, popular for breakfast and solo dining; prices are relatively affordable though some fried items have received mixed reviews. Vegan options are available upon request but clarity about them varies.
